On a hot August day in Hollywood, Bobby Brown is giving “Bobby Brown” a lesson in how to have sex.
The singer is sitting next to actor Woody McClain, who plays Brown in BET’s “The Bobby Brown Story,” a two-part film premiering Sept. 4 about the popular and infamous R&B bad boy known for both his string of monster hits — with his group New Edition and as a solo act — and his headline-grabbing offstage behavior, much of it linked to his stormy marriage to the late artist Whitney Houston.
McClain, who portrays a younger Brown in the project, recalled what it was like to channel Brown’s wildly sexual antics in concert that were so explicit Brown was once arrested for simulating sex on stage and violating a Columbus, Ga., “anti-lewdness” law in 1989. As the talk turned to the film’s numerous sex scenes, McClain told Brown how closely he had studied the singer’s raunchy mannerisms.
“I’m like, 'Am I doing it right?’ ” McClain joked to Brown, referring to him affectionately as “Mom.”
“Naw, you gotta do it like this” Brown responded, bouncing to his feet. The 49-year-old began thrusting his hips and pumping his arms in a rapid-fire, simultaneous motion. ”You gotta break that back!” He laughed as he sank back into the couch, and even the presence of a female reporter did not inhibit his rowdy behavior.
The singer gets a producer credit on the two-part movie, which intimately covers his roller-coaster life and career. The project follows the network’s successful 2017 miniseries “The New Edition Story”, about the seminal boy group that launched Brown.
BET hopes to repeat the success of that film — Parts 1 and 3 of the “The New Edition Story” were the network’s highest-rated and most-watched telecast in five years. The project also arrives 30 years after the release of “Don’t Be Cruel,” Brown’s massively popular album that ushered the hip-hop and R&B fusion sound called “new jack swing” into the mainstream and solidified his place as a successful solo artist.
“The Bobby Brown Story” begins with the singer’s dramatic exit from New Edition. It spans 30 years, following his solo career, marriage to Houston and the death of their daughter, Bobbi Kristina Brown, in 2015. It even touches on the 2005 Bravo reality show “Being Bobby Brown” and Houston’s infamous “crack is whack” interview with Diane Sawyer in 2002.
